MURFREESBORO, N.C. – The Chowan Women's Basketball Team hits the road for three games in four days traveling to Spartanburg, S.C. and Salisbury, N.C. starting with the Courtyard Classic on Friday and Saturday and wraps up the road swing on Monday against Catawba.

HAWKS HIGHLIGHTS
Chowan is 2-0 on the season after picking up a 74-68 non-conference win over Lenoir-Rhyne earlier in the week.
Chowan has five players in double-figures to start the year as Mariah Coker and Dhyamond Crenshaw lead the team with 14.5 points per game. Joanne Williams is averaging a double-double this season with 12.5 points and 15.5 rebounds per game. Chantel Roberts and Jada Lee round out the scoring with 12.0 and 10.5 ppg respectively.
ABOUT THE LIONS
Mars Hill enters the contest with a 1-2 overall record coming off a 77-65 loss to Belmont Abbey this week. The Lions are averaging 61.3 points per game led by junior Sheena Johnson scoring 14.3 points per contest.
ABOUT THE RAMS
Columbia International is 0-4 on the season as a member of the NCCAA. The Rams have played only six players so far this season with four of those in double figures scoring. Semoine Fraiser and Jordan Spruell lead the team with 13.3 and 12.3 points per game respectively.
ABOUT THE INDIANS
Catawba is currently 1-2 on the season and travels to Bowie State before the contest with the Hawks. The Indians picked up a win against Mount Olive before falling in two straight contests.
Marshauna Butler leads the Indians with 14.3 points and 5.3 rebounds per game.
LAST MEETING
Chowan will meet Mars Hill for the first time since 2008 in a contest the Hawks came up short (63-56). Columbia International and Catawba will welcome the Hawks for the first time in the series.
